Closures, cabinets, and housings protect and organize fiber at every access point in the network, from the splice closure in the vault, to the distribution cabinet on the pad, to the network interface device (NID) at the subscriber premises. Splice closures fall into two primary families: Aerial, strand-mount, and underground or direct-buried, each engineered for very different environmental loads. Correct specification at the design stage ensures the network can scale with subscriber take-rate over time.

Loose Tube - OSP Backbone, Feeder & Distribution

Fujikura Ribbon Fiber Splicing kit 6-22-26-8090 Medium

noimage-3

Color-coded loose buffer tubes

Color-coded loose buffer tubes protect individual fibers from mechanical and environmental stress; stranded designs carry 6 to 24 tubes, central-tube designs a single tube

Single-mode OS2 (G.652.D)

Single-mode OS2 (G.652.D) standard, G.657.A1 for tighter bend routing; OFS AllWave ZWP fiber gives zero water peak across the full wavelength spectrum

Gel-free DryBlock construction (OFS)

Gel-free DryBlock construction (OFS) reduces splice prep time by up to 80% vs. gel-filled designs

Jacket and construction options span single jacket (SJ)

Jacket and construction options span single jacket (SJ) through double-armored (DA): corrugated steel tape armor for direct-burial without conduit or in rodent-prone areas; OFS Fortex DT Light Armor is gel-free and mass-fusion-ready

All-dielectric ADSS

All-dielectric ADSS variant for aerial self-support---no messenger wire, no grounding on energized power lines; aramid strength members support spans to ~1,500 m depending on loading; OFS PowerGuide DT double-jacket eliminates all gels

Fiber counts from 12 to 864

Fiber counts from 12 to 864; standard reel lengths 1 km and 2 km; multimode OM3/OM4 available for campus and data center interconnect

Ribbon - High Fiber Count Backbone & Trunk

Fujikura Ribbon Fiber Splicing kit 6-22-26-8089 Medium

 

  • For high-density backbone and trunk, hyperscale data center interconnect, and central office / carrier-hotel cabling

  • Fiber counts from 144 to 6,912+; outside diameter is critical for duct-fill calculations

  • Standard matrix, rollable, and intermittently bonded ribbon (IBR) constructions; rollable / IBR allows higher packing density in a smaller diameter

  • 12-fiber mass-fusion splicing dramatically reduces splice time vs. single-fiber splicing

  • Single jacket, double jacket, armored, or all-dielectric construction

Aerial / Strand-Mount Splice Closures

  • bookmark_check
    Attaches to messenger wire or lashed cable on pole lines; engineered to survive UV, freeze-thaw cycling, ice loading, high heat, and prolonged humidity exposure
  • bookmark_check
    Modern gel-sealed and heat-shrink sealing systems maintain environmental integrity across decades of thermal cycling — no gasket degradation over time
  • bookmark_check
    Re-enterable designs allow technicians to open, re-splice, add fiber, and reseal multiple times without compromising seal quality
  • bookmark_check
    Internal splice tray systems organize individual splices, hold splice protectors, and route fiber with consistent bend radius control
  • bookmark_check
    Scalable internal configurations support fiber count expansion — from a 48-fiber feeder run today to a 144-fiber upgrade tomorrow — without replacing the housing
  • bookmark_check
    Messenger-mount hardware (bracket, clamp, and bail-wrap configurations) sized to match cable diameter and messenger gauge
  • bookmark_check
    NEMA, IP, and GR-771 rated options available for demanding environments including coastal, high-humidity, and extreme-temperature installations

Underground & Direct-Buried Splice Closures

  • bookmark_check
    Dome configurations seal against a base plate with perimeter cable entries for branch splices; inline configurations handle through-cable splicing in conduit runs
  • bookmark_check
    Gel-sealed systems flow into voids around cable jackets, maintain elasticity across temperature extremes, and resist hydrostatic pressure in fully flooded handholes and vaults
  • bookmark_check
    Engineered cable entry kits — grommets, gel blocks, and compression fittings — seal tightly around varying cable diameters and hold that seal through thermal expansion and soil movement
  • bookmark_check
    Armored cable compatible: entry systems and internal grounding provisions handle both corrugated steel tape and wire armor continuity requirements
  • bookmark_check
    Direct-burial rated options with depth ratings for no-conduit installations; vault and handhole configurations for technician-accessible splice points requiring future re-entry
  • bookmark_check
    Designed for the conditions aerial closures never face: hydrostatic pressure, groundwater intrusion, soil movement, and mechanical impact from excavation equipment
  • bookmark_check
    Re-enterable modular designs available for rapid-deployment and overbuilder applications requiring field flexibility

Closure Selection Guide - Aerial vs. Underground

Closure Family Mounting & Install Typical Fiber Capacity Environmental Sealing Re-Entry Key Specs to Confirm
Aerial / Strand-Mount Messenger-/strand-mount or lashed on pole-line OSP; dome and inline formats Up to ~288 (dome); higher in inline/horizontal formats Gel-seal or heat-shrink; UV-, ice-, and freeze-thaw-rated Re-enterable; open, re-splice, reseal Messenger gauge & cable OD for mount hardware; fiber count & tray type; NEMA / IP / GR-771 rating
Underground / Direct-Buried Vault, handhole, or direct-buried; inline through-cable in conduit Up to 1,152+ via mass fusion (model-dependent) Gel-seal rated for full submersion / hydrostatic pressure Re-enterable / modular options for future access Direct-burial depth rating vs. vault/handhole; armored-cable entry & grounding; cable-entry kit sizing

Fiber Distribution Hub PON Cabinets

  • bookmark_check
    Provides the interconnect from feeder cable through passive optical splitter to subscriber distribution network
  • bookmark_check
    Scales from 12 to 864 distribution ports in 12-port increments---align capital expenditure with subscriber take-rate
  • bookmark_check
    Clearview® Cassette: 12-fiber cassette allows visual troubleshooting without opening cassette
  • bookmark_check
    WaveSmart® ruggedized splitters: ruggedized jacketing and bend-insensitive fiber on all input and output legs
  • bookmark_check
    Pyramid roof and reusable venting; 0.090" aluminum construction, powder-coated; 300-series stainless steel fasteners
  • bookmark_check
    Clearfield FiberDeep® Guarantee: 0.2 dB insertion loss or less - exceeds industry standard
  • bookmark_check
    BABA (Buy America/Buy American) compliant - available for federally funded broadband projects
  • bookmark_check
    Mounting options: pad, pole, or vault with 4" or 12" riser; optional exterior ground box

Flat Drop - Last-Mile FTTH

  • Flat self-supporting design for last-mile drops to home or business---aerial self-support or direct-buried final span

  • 1, 2, 4, 6, and 12-fiber counts; G.657.A2 bend-tolerant fiber typical; compatible with standard wedge clamps and closure strain reliefs

  • Toneable (copper toner) variant locates buried drops after install without digging; all-dielectric version also available

  • MDPE outdoor jacket with flame-retardant option for indoor transition; pre-connectorized (OptiTap / hardened) or bulk reel; RUS (RDUS)-listed options available

AFL Apex® Sealed Splice Closures — Capacity by Model

AFL's Apex family covers the same span-to-hub range as the FOSC series, with a wedge-based gel sealing system that re-enters tool-free — each cable port releases with a lever and seals with a single screw. All three sizes are rated for direct bury, handhole, aerial and pole/wall mounting (GR-771, 20 ft waterhead, −40°F to 149°F), and take up to 16 drop cables with multi-drop entry kits.

Model Entry Ports Single Splice Mass Fusion Size (L × Dia.)
Apex X-1 4 144 432 (864 rollable ribbon) 19" × 9"
Apex X-2S 6 216 432 (1,728 rollable ribbon) 20" × 12"
Apex X-2 6 576 1,152 (3,456 rollable ribbon) 25" × 12"

Note: Rollable-ribbon capacities use double-stacked universal splice modules. Splice trays accept single fusion, mass fusion, mechanical splices and passive optical splitters interchangeably.
